Thoughts on Cal State LA's criminal justice program?

I've done some research but wanted to see if anyone has personal experiences with Cal State LA's criminal justice program. How are the professors, class sizes, and overall quality of the education there? Thanks in advance!

While I don't have personal experience with Cal State LA's criminal justice program, I have gathered some information that may help you assess its quality and decide if it's the right fit for you.

Cal State LA is known for its strong criminal justice program, which is housed within the School of Criminal Justice and Criminalistics. This program has a focus on the various aspects of criminal justice, including criminology, law enforcement, courts, and corrections.

Professors in the program generally have real-world experience in their respective fields, giving you insights into the practical aspects of criminal justice. Many professors also have significant expertise in research, which can be beneficial if you're looking to pursue a specific area of interest within criminal justice. However, as is the case with any college, you may find some variation in teaching styles and quality between different professors.

Class sizes for criminal justice courses at Cal State LA tend to be relatively small, especially when compared to larger universities. This can help foster a more personal learning environment where students receive more individualized attention from professors. Smaller class sizes also often mean more opportunities for class discussions and interactions with your peers.

In terms of overall quality, Cal State LA's criminal justice program aims to provide students with theoretical knowledge and practical skills needed for careers in various aspects of the criminal justice system. This is achieved through both traditional coursework and experiential learning opportunities like internships, giving you the chance to apply what you've learned in real-world settings.

Of course, it's always a good idea to visit the campus, talk to current students, and attend open houses or information sessions if possible to get a better sense of whether the program meets your expectations and needs. Additionally, be sure to investigate other potential colleges and universities with strong criminal justice programs to make the best decision for your education and future career.
